Hilbert barely beat Reedsville the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Wolves blew past the Panthers 11-1 on Thursday. The victory was nothing new for the Wolves as they're now sitting on three straight.

Kloehn Grace spent all five innings played on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ered only one earned run on five hits. She has been consistent recently: she hasn't given up more than two walks in three consecutive appearances.

On the hitting side, the team relied heavily on Addison Grenzer, who went 1-for-2 with two runs and two RBI. Another player making a difference was Alaina Dohr, who went a perfect 2-for-2 with two runs.

Hilbert's record now sits at 11-6. As for Reedsville, they have traveled a rocky road recently, having lost seven of their last eight games. That's put a noticeable dent in their 3-18 record this season.

Hilbert did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 15-3 win against Roncalli on the 16th. As for Reedsville, they will challenge Gibraltar/Washington Island at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
